Practicing with past year P4 Higher Chinese exam papers has many benefits for students. It helps them get used to the exam’s format and question types. This makes them develop good strategies and feel more confident.
One big plus is finding areas to get better at. Students can see what they’re good at and what they need to work on. This focused effort can really boost their Chinese skills and help them do well in the exam.
Also, practicing with past papers makes students used to the exam’s pace and layout. This reduces their stress and anxiety on exam day. They’ll know what to expect and how to use their time well.

How to Effectively Use P4 Higher Chinese Exam Papers
To get the most out of P4 Higher Chinese exam papers, students should plan well. Start by looking at the exam format, question types, and what the examiners want. This helps you know what they’re looking for and how to study better.
Then, practice often under the clock to get used to the exam feel. This boosts your time management and shows where you need to get better. Look at how you did, see what you need to work on, and focus on that.
- Understand the exam format and question types
- Practice regularly under timed conditions
- Analyze your performance and identify areas for improvement
- Seek feedback from teachers or tutors
- Develop a comprehensive study plan
Also, get advice from teachers or tutors to make your prep better. They can tell you how to tackle certain questions, improve your language skills, and study smarter.
